当前位置:首页 / EXCEL

Excel2013中如何彻底删除宏?如何确保宏被完全清除?

作者:佚名|分类:EXCEL|浏览:140|发布时间:2025-04-09 06:32:49

Excel2013中如何彻底删除宏?如何确保宏被完全清除?

在Excel2013中,宏是一种强大的功能,可以帮助用户自动化执行重复性任务。然而,有时候用户可能需要删除宏,以防止潜在的安全风险或是因为其他原因。以下是如何在Excel2013中彻底删除宏,并确保宏被完全清除的详细步骤。

第一步:打开Excel文件

首先,打开需要删除宏的Excel文件。

第二步:启用开发者选项卡

1. 点击“文件”菜单。

2. 选择“选项”。

3. 在“Excel选项”窗口中,点击“自定义功能区”。

4. 在“从以下位置选择命令”下拉菜单中,选择“开发者”。

5. 点击“确定”按钮。

现在,开发者选项卡应该已经出现在Excel的菜单栏中。

第三步:打开“宏”对话框

1. 在开发者选项卡中,点击“宏”按钮。

2. 在弹出的“宏”对话框中,选择需要删除的宏。

第四步:删除宏

1. 在“宏”对话框中,点击“删除”按钮。

2. 在弹出的确认对话框中,点击“是”按钮。

第五步:关闭“宏”对话框

点击“关闭”按钮,关闭“宏”对话框。

第六步:删除VBA项目中的宏

1. 在开发者选项卡中,点击“Visual Basic”按钮。

2. 在打开的VBA编辑器中,找到包含宏的模块。

3. 删除模块中的所有宏代码。

4. 关闭VBA编辑器。

第七步:确保宏被完全清除

1. 重新打开Excel文件。

2. 在开发者选项卡中,再次点击“宏”按钮。

3. 如果没有宏出现,说明宏已经被完全清除。

如何确保宏被完全清除?

确保宏被完全清除的方法如下:

1. 检查VBA编辑器:在VBA编辑器中,检查所有模块是否已经没有宏代码。

2. 检查注册表:虽然不推荐手动修改注册表,但可以检查与宏相关的注册表项是否被删除。例如,检查`HKEY_CURRENT_USER\Software\Microsoft\Office\15.0\Excel\SheetOptions`中的宏设置是否被清除。

3. 重新启动Excel:重新启动Excel,确保没有宏在后台运行。

相关问答

1. 为什么我删除了宏,但Excel仍然在运行宏?

答:可能是因为宏被设置为在后台运行。检查VBA编辑器中的宏设置,确保宏不会在后台自动运行。

2. 删除宏后,我是否需要保存文件?

答:是的,删除宏后,建议保存文件,以确保所有更改都被保存。

3. 我可以删除所有宏吗?

答:是的,你可以删除所有宏。但请确保你确实需要这样做,因为删除宏可能会影响Excel的功能。

4. 删除宏后,如何防止未来再次出现宏?

答:在Excel选项中,可以禁用宏。在“信任中心”中,选择“宏设置”,然后选择“禁用所有宏,不通知”选项。

通过以上步骤,你可以确保在Excel2013中彻底删除宏,并防止宏被意外恢复。